Alabama football is embracing an us against everyone else mentality entering SEC play as the Crimson Tide prepares to take on Georgia in Athens this Saturday.
The Tide will come into Saturday’s road matchup inside Sanford Stadium against the Bulldogs as a -3.5 point underdog, with many around college football circles picking Georgia outright to win. This role has caused Alabama to develop thicker skin as it embraces this underdog mentality heading into this weekend. One of the main driving forces behind this mindset is senior linebacker and captain, Deontae Lawson, who met with reporters Tuesday and commented on the mentality Alabama looks to carry with them on the road.
“It’s just the things we’ve been preaching,” Lawson said. “Sideline having juice, and just to know that it’s us against everyone and on the sideline we’re all we’ve got, and we all we need. That’s our slogan. We’re all we’ve got, we’re all we’ll need. And just picking your brother up on the sideline, you know, because it’s one hundred thousand against you man, and you need your brothers to be supporting you, to bring life to you, or bring juice. And it all comes down to execution, you gotta execute on the field. And if you can execute on the field, you can take the crowd away and then it’s just 11-on-11 at that point.”
Lawson and Alabama football will look to continue to invoke this mindset through the week.
